summary refs log tree commit diff
path: root/synapse/replication/http/federation.py (follow)
Commit message (Expand)AuthorAgeFilesLines
* Wait for streams to catch up when processing HTTP replication. (#14820)Erik Johnston2023-01-181-19/+9
* Handle race between persisting an event and un-partial stating a room (#13100)Sean Quah2022-07-051-0/+3
* Rename storage classes (#12913)Erik Johnston2022-05-311-2/+2
* Remove `HomeServer.get_datastore()` (#12031)Richard van der Hoff2022-02-231-5/+5
* Add missing type hints to synapse.replication.http. (#11856)Patrick Cloke2022-02-081-23/+42
* Add type hints for most `HomeServer` parameters (#11095)Sean Quah2021-10-221-6/+10
* Split `FederationHandler` in half (#10692)Richard van der Hoff2021-08-261-2/+2
* Remove redundant "coding: utf-8" lines (#9786)Jonathan de Jong2021-04-141-1/+0
* Prep work for removing `outlier` from `internal_metadata` (#9411)Richard van der Hoff2021-03-171-0/+3
* Add configs to make profile data more private (#9203)AndrewFerr2021-02-191-1/+2
* Generalise _maybe_store_room_on_invite (#8754)Andrew Morgan2020-11-131-5/+5
* Remove the deprecated Handlers object (#8494)Patrick Cloke2020-10-091-1/+1
* Simplify super() calls to Python 3 syntax. (#8344)Patrick Cloke2020-09-181-4/+4
* Add experimental support for sharding event persister. Again. (#8294)Erik Johnston2020-09-141-3/+9
* Revert "Add experimental support for sharding event persister. (#8170)" (#8242)Brendan Abolivier2020-09-041-9/+3
* Add experimental support for sharding event persister. (#8170)Erik Johnston2020-09-021-3/+9
* Convert replication code to async/await. (#7987)Patrick Cloke2020-08-031-11/+6
* Convert a synapse.events to async/await. (#7949)Patrick Cloke2020-07-271-1/+3
* Add ability to wait for replication streams (#7542)Erik Johnston2020-05-221-3/+10
* Store room_versions in EventBase objects (#6875)Richard van der Hoff2020-03-051-4/+9
* Store room version on invite (#6983)Richard van der Hoff2020-02-261-1/+35
* Change EventContext to use the Storage class (#6564)Erik Johnston2019-12-201-1/+4
* Port replication http server endpoints to async/awaitErik Johnston2019-10-291-15/+9
* Remove unnecessary parentheses around return statements (#5931)Andrew Morgan2019-08-301-4/+4
* Replace returnValue with return (#5736)Amber Brown2019-07-231-5/+5
* Run Black. (#5482)Amber Brown2019-06-201-33/+18
* Fix receiving events from federation via a workerErik Johnston2019-01-291-1/+1
* Replace missed usages of FrozenEventErik Johnston2019-01-251-2/+6
* Revert "Require event format version to parse or create events"Erik Johnston2019-01-251-6/+2
* Replace missed usages of FrozenEventErik Johnston2019-01-241-2/+6
* Fix logging bug in EDU handling over replicationErik Johnston2018-08-171-1/+1
* Use federation handler function rather than duplicateErik Johnston2018-08-151-41/+3
* Move clean_room_for_join to masterErik Johnston2018-08-091-0/+35
* Fixup doc commentsErik Johnston2018-08-091-0/+17
* Add EDU/query handling over replicationErik Johnston2018-08-061-1/+1
* Add replication APIs for persisting federation eventsErik Johnston2018-08-061-0/+245